I'd probably fold third on this one. If you think you can get it heads-up with the bring-in by raising, do so, but if the game is that tight, I'd find something else to do with my time. There are just too many low cards behind you to bother with this one, I think.

Fourth would ordinarily be a fold when facing 54 and 43, but the pot is big enough that I think you can take one off.

By fifth, your hand has gone to hell. Definitely fold here.

it's clear you have a stud high mentality interfering with sound 8/b strategy. Middle pairs shouldn't be played except HU vs the bi, even with your kicker. You must be reasonably sure you have the best high hand, so when you see over cards be conservative and fold a pair of queens with a king or especially an ace yet to act. In stud high, it's ok to play medium pairs with overcard kickers because you're playing for the entire pot, and players are less likely to have the big pair they're representing in the first place. Extreme caution should be using when playing split big pairs other than aces because low hands can put a ton of pressure on you. Make sure they're totally live and are playing against as few opponents as possible.
